// Heads up: the Burrowmill sync service logs a LOT, so we sample
// aggressively before shipping anything to the aggregator. Errors are
// always kept; info and debug lines get probabilistic sampling, with a
// per-minute cap as a backstop so one noisy tenant can't flood us.
// Don't bump these without checking ingest costs with Priya first.
// The current sampling constants are defined below.

constants for yaduf-fahag:
BUDGETS = {
    "kelix": 528,
    "briwyn": 734,
}

Quick note for the sync: I'm handing the Burrowtail metrics sidecar to Ines. It's been stable since we fixed the flush-loop leak, but the aggregation window is touchy — don't shorten it without load testing. Dashboards lag about 90 seconds; that's expected. For anyone picking this up, the sidecar currently runs with these settings:

config for bawef-tajof:
RALMIR_PIN=7092
RALMIR_METRICS_HOST=metrics.ralmir.paliqcorp.corp
RALMIR_LOG_LEVEL=error
RALMIR_TENANT=tamix

**Roof-Terrace Door — West Stair (Calloway Building)**

Known issue: door jams in damp weather. Push firmly at the top corner while badging; do not kick. If stuck open, it won't alarm — report to Facilities same day. Never wedge it for events. Maintenance visit pending. Until the latch is replaced, the override keypad takes the code below.

door code, tajof-kageg: bdg-QVDCE-3

**Action item from the Thumbnailer outage (for Wednesday's sync)**

So, quick recap: the `shrinkly` CLI ate all available memory on the Pextron build box because batch mode loaded every source image up front. Oops. Dara's fix streams files in chunks and adds a hard cap on concurrent decodes, which kept memory flat in our replay test with 40k images. We also added backpressure when the output disk slows down. Action: review and sign off on the new defaults, shown here.

tuning table, kawep-tawif:
CAPS = {
    "olidor": 80,
    "belion": 7,
    "quenys": 225,
    "druox": 839,
    "fraath": 482,
}